Judgment text excerpt
The Supreme Court upheld the conviction of Shankar Narayan Bhadolkar under Sections 302 and 201 IPC, and Section 25(1A) of the Arms Act for the murder of Pandurang Varambale. The Court established that the prosecution successfully proved the appellant's guilt beyond reasonable doubt, as the evidence demonstrated a clear motive and direct involvement in the crime. The life imprisonment sentence was affirmed, emphasizing the gravity of the offence and the need for deterrence against such violent acts.
